Mounting Brackets For Older Model Hijacker 5th Wheel  

Question:

I bought an older model hijacker 5th wheel model #FWH-24P, I need to buy the mounting brackets for underneath the box, I have 2006 Ram 3500 mega cab 6foot box, diesel and 4X4.

Expert Reply:

I contacted Demco directly. It's not as simple an answer as I'd like but really depends on what you have.

The FWH-24P is the part number of hitch head only. That hitch head was used on 2 different series of 5th wheel hitches. This would have been manufactured by the former owner of the Demco line in Canada. They had 2 series of hitches one was the SL series and the rails ran front to back in the truck bed. The other line of hitches was a UL Series and those run side to side in the truck bed like industry standard bed rails, however, they were NOT built to industry standard. As mentioned the FWH-24P head was used on both series of hitches, but the frame brackets are different for each series.


# DM8552015-71 and the rails are # DM6014 – This would work with the UL Series hitches where the rails run side to side.

# DM8553004-12 and the rails are 6012 – This would work with the SL Series hitches where the rails run front to back.
